Learn about CVE-2023-41031, a command injection vulnerability in Juplink RX4-1500 versions V1.0.2 to V1.0.5, enabling remote attackers to execute malicious commands. Explore impact, technical details, and mitigation strategies.
A command injection vulnerability in Juplink RX4-1500 versions V1.0.2, V1.0.3, V1.0.4, and V1.0.5 allows remote authenticated attackers to execute commands via specially crafted requests to the vulnerable endpoint.
Understanding CVE-2023-41031
This section delves into the specifics of the CVE-2023-41031 vulnerability.
What is CVE-2023-41031?
CVE-2023-41031 is a command injection vulnerability in Juplink RX4-1500 versions V1.0.2, V1.0.3, V1.0.4, and V1.0.5 that enables remote authenticated attackers to execute malicious commands through manipulated requests.
The Impact of CVE-2023-41031
The impact of CVE-2023-41031 is severe, with attackers being able to execute unauthorized commands on affected systems, potentially leading to data leaks, system compromise, and service downtime.
Technical Details of CVE-2023-41031
This section provides a deeper insight into the technical aspects of CVE-2023-41031.
Vulnerability Description
The vulnerability arises due to improper neutralization of special elements in the 'homemng.htm' endpoint, allowing attackers to inject and execute commands.
Affected Systems and Versions
Juplink RX4-1500 versions V1.0.2, V1.0.3, V1.0.4, and V1.0.5 are affected by this vulnerability, potentially exposing them to exploitation.
Exploitation Mechanism
Remote authenticated attackers can exploit this vulnerability by sending specially crafted requests to the 'homemng.htm' endpoint, triggering the execution of malicious commands.
Mitigation and Prevention
In this section, we explore measures to mitigate and prevent the exploitation of CVE-2023-41031.
Immediate Steps to Take
Immediately update Juplink RX4-1500 devices to non-vulnerable versions or apply patches provided by the vendor. Additionally, restrict access to the affected endpoint to authorized personnel only.
Long-Term Security Practices
Implement robust security protocols, conduct regular security audits, and educate users on secure practices to prevent similar vulnerabilities in the future.
Patching and Updates
Regularly monitor for security advisories from Juplink, apply patches promptly, and keep systems up to date to prevent exploitation of known vulnerabilities.